Bill, Plasma Bonding has much tighter material and surface requirements than SOG bonding. SOG bonding is more like adhesive or glass fritt bonding. shay -----Original Message----- From: mems-talk-bounces+shay=mizur.com@memsnet.org [mailto:mems-talk-bounces+shay=mizur.com@memsnet.org] On Behalf Of Bill Moffat Sent: Saturday, June 06, 2015 6:46 PM To: General MEMS discussion Subject: Re: [mems-talk] Spin on Glass applications for MEMS Bob a far better and more uniform wafer bonding is plasma bonding.
